1/1/24 Falcon Pics and Observations

Happy New Year!!!

It's time for our 2024 Toast to the Falcons!

Shaky's chair arrives at 8:54 am. It was 28F.



The watchers are arriving. On her way, Carol P stops at the parking lot on the side of the Times Square Bldg and spots Neander on the SW corner of the Wilder Bldg.

The watchers gather at the entrance of the Blue Cross Arena on Broad St. We decided to meet at 9 am, which is a little earlier than we usually meet. It was bitter cold this morning.




At 9:30 am, we had some excitement!  The local pigeons were very agitated, flying this way and that. Dana called out that 2 falcons flew over us heading south. Soon after this, both Nova and Neander returned. They were tandem hunting. Nova came very close to catching a pigeon right in front of us, over the corner of Broad and State St. After missing the pigeon, they both zipped around the building in front of us. Nova landed on the SW corner of the Wilder Bldg and Neander on the Wilder Chimney. It was very nice of them to both join us!

Nova and Neander together on the Wilder Chimney.



10 Rochester Falcon Watchers were there to toast today. Shaky, Pat, Dana, Lou, Larry O, Linda K, Tim, Lynda, Joyce and Carol P.

12/31/23 Falcon Pics and Observations

Last day of 2023! Happy New Year's Eve!

Neander arrived on the Wilder Chimney at 8:49 am.



I arrived downtown soon after this and spotted him on the chimney. Larry O was watching from the Court St Bridge and reported that Nova was on the TSB on NE wing ledge.

While watching from the TSB parking lot, I heard loud chirping from the Widows Walk. I'm pretty sure it was Neander and he was not happy with a falcon flying by, heading NW. He soon followed. Larry verified that Nova was still on the NE wing ledge.

Neander returned and landed on the SW wing ledge. Both Nova and Neander were on the Times Square Bldg when I ended my last watch of 2023.

Nova arrived on the Wilder Chimney at 12:59 pm.
